Changes to law for Health Savings Accounts

A health savings account (HSA) allows a taxpayer to pay for medical expenses with tax free dollars. In order to qualify for an HSA a taxpayer must be enrolled in a high-deductible health care plan. New IRA Accounts for Children

The 2025 tax act established a new deferred tax savings account specifically for children (26 USC 530A) and referred to as a “Trump account”. Under the law the account is to be treated as an individual retirement account. As with all new laws, many questions remain and regulations have yet to be...
